Default santhuff / control arm modification question

Does anyone have a picture of what needs to be cut on 69 camaro control arms to use Santhuff shocks???

Default Re: santhuff / control arm modification question

I dont have a picture. I used a hole saw to cut out the entire center of the a arm then I welded in 2 new tabs to bolt the shock to. The shock needs to move outward to give enough room for the adjustment knob at the bottom of the shock. I pulled the a arms out to do the mods. I also used the bracket supplied by Santhuff for the lower mount to the a arm. It was a pretty easy install if you can weld and fabricate. you will also need a snubber so the shocks will not extend too far. Great shocks. They will absolutly control the front end bounce.
